Product Costs
All costs incurred to acquire or manufacture a product, including direct materials, direct labor, and manufacturing overhead expenses.
Period Costs
Expenses that are not directly tied to the production of goods, such as sales and marketing expenses, which are expensed in the period they are incurred.
